The interview process with Samsara was great! The recruiter, Roxan Flores, was very transparent about everything and guided me the whole way! I was so thankful to work with her through it all! Communication from everyone at Samsara was super clear and fast. Roxan called me really quickly after each interview to let me know if I was moving on, which I loved because I wasn't left guessing about how I did. Every leader I talked to during my interviews asked really relevant and professional questions and it was easy to chat with them. They also took my questions seriously and gave good answers. The process had 4 rounds and took about two weeks, and I got a formal written offer less than 24 hours after my last interview. I took the offer and started the job a week later.

Applied through referral, recruiter contacted within 2 days. First was a behavioral interview with Recruiting about background and skills (4 days after applying). Next, an interview with the Hiring Manager focused on experience, goals, and accomplishments (30 mins, 3 days later). Then, an interview with the VP of Customer Success (30 mins, about a month later due to holidays/vacations). The virtual "onsite" happened two weeks later with the RVP of Sales and Director of CS (two 45-min interviews each focusing on the STAR method, asking for examples of addressing client risk, flagging issues early, and setting up a project plan). The final round was a week after that, involving a take-home project about an at-risk client (3 days to complete) followed by a 30-minute presentation to the VP of CS, with follow-up questions on thought process and planning. The offer came about 4 days after the final round. A recruiter managed the whole process, providing guidance and feedback before and after each step.

An HR person messaged me on LinkedIn to set up an interview. The interview was moved twice: first, 15 minutes before the scheduled time, then two days later. On the day of the second interview, the HR person was 10 minutes late but we had a good chat and she passed me on. The Hiring Manager interview was a joke. He was late and it felt like they had already selected a candidate. It was really unprofessional.
